در دنیای فناوری اطلاعات، انتخاب نوع سرور مناسب برای کسب و کارها و سازمان ها از اهمیت بالایی برخوردار است. سرورها به عنوان قلب تپنده زیرساخت های دیجیتال، نقش کلیدی در ذخیره سازی داده ها، پردازش اطلاعات و ارائه خدمات به کاربران دارند. دو نوع اصلی سرور که معمولاً در این زمینه مورد استفاده قرار می گیرند، سرورهای اختصاصی و مجازی هستند.
سرور اختصاصی به معنای تخصیص یک سرور کامل به یک کاربر یا سازمان خاص است که به آن امکان می دهد کنترل کامل بر منابع سخت افزاری و نرم افزاری خود داشته باشد. از سوی دیگر، سرور مجازی به معنای تقسیم یک سرور فیزیکی به چندین سرور است که هر کدام به صورت مستقل عمل می کنند و منابع را به اشتراک می گذارند. انتخاب بین این دو نوع سرور بستگی به نیازها و اهداف خاص هر کسب و کار دارد. عواملی مانند هزینه، عملکرد، امنیت و مقیاس پذیری می توانند تأثیر زیادی بر این انتخاب داشته باشند. در این مقاله، به بررسی مزایا و معایب هر یک از این نوع سرورها می پردازیم و در نهایت به این مقایسه خواهیم پرداخت که خرید سرور اختصاصی مناسب تر است یا سرور مجازی.
سرور اختصاصی
سرور اختصاصی (Dedicated Server) به نوعی از سرور اشاره دارد که به طور کامل به یک کاربر یا سازمان خاص اختصاص داده شده است. در این نوع سرور، تمامی منابع سخت افزاری و نرم افزاری از جمله پردازنده، حافظه RAM و فضای ذخیره سازی، به طور انحصاری در اختیار یک مشتری قرار می گیرد. این به این معناست که هیچ کاربر دیگری نمی تواند از این منابع استفاده کند و کاربر می تواند به طور کامل بر روی تنظیمات و کانفیگ سرور کنترل داشته باشد.
مزایا و معایب سرور اختصاصی
سرورهای اختصاصی به دلیل داشتن منابع انحصاری، عملکرد بسیار بالایی را ارائه می دهند. این امر به ویژه برای وب سایت ها و برنامه های محاسباتی با ترافیک بالا و نیاز به پردازش سنگین، بسیار مهم است. همچنین کاربران می توانند به طور کامل بر روی سرور کنترل داشته باشند و تنظیمات را بر اساس نیازهای خاصی که دارند، پیکربندی کنند. این شامل نصب نرم افزار، تنظیمات امنیتی و مدیریت منابع است.
یکی از بزرگ ترین معایب سرورهای اختصاصی، هزینه بالای آن ها است. این مسئله شامل هزینه های اولیه خرید سرور، نگهداری و مدیریت آن می شود که ممکن است برای کسب و کارهای کوچک قابل تحمل نباشد. این سرورها نیاز به مدیریت و پشتیبانی فنی دارند که به معنای نیاز به یک تیم فنی مجرب برای مدیریت، به روزرسانی ها و رفع مشکلات است.
راه اندازی یک سرور اختصاصی ممکن است زمان بر باشد، زیرا نیاز به پیکربندی و تنظیمات خاص دارد. این امر ممکن است برای کسانی که به سرعت به راه اندازی نیاز دارند، مشکل ساز باشد. در حالی که سرورهای اختصاصی مقیاس پذیری بالایی دارند، اما در مقایسه با سرورهای مجازی، انعطاف پذیری کمتری در تغییرات دارند.
سرور مجازی
سرور مجازی (VPS) به نوعی از سرور اشاره دارد که در آن یک سرور فیزیکی به چندین بخش مجازی تقسیم می شود. هر یک از این سرورهای مجازی به صورت مستقل عمل می کنند و منابع خود را دارند اما همه آن ها از منابع سخت افزاری یک سرور فیزیکی مشترک استفاده می کنند. این نوع سرور به کاربران این امکان را می دهد که از مزایای سرور اختصاصی با هزینه ای کمتر بهره مند شوند.
مزایا و معایب سرور مجازی
یکی از بزرگ ترین مزایای سرور مجازی، هزینه پایین تر آن نسبت به سرور اختصاصی است. کاربران می توانند با پرداخت هزینه ای کمتر، از منابع کافی برای نیازهای خود بهره مند شوند. VPS معمولاً قابلیت مقیاس پذیری بالایی دارد که کاربران می توانند به راحتی منابع خود را بسته به نیازهای در حال تغییر خود افزایش یا کاهش دهند. VPS به کاربران این امکان را می دهد که نرم افزارها و تنظیمات خود را مشابه سرورهای اختصاصی به دلخواه نصب و پیکربندی کنند. با وجود این که سرورهای مجازی از منابع مشترک استفاده می کنند اما هر کدام به صورت مستقل عمل می کنند و این امر به کاهش خطرات امنیتی ناشی از اشتراک گذاری منابع کمک می کند.
به دلیل این که از منابع یک سرور فیزیکی مشترک استفاده می کنند، ممکن است در زمان های اوج ترافیک، عملکرد آن ها تحت تأثیر قرار گیرد. در مقایسه با سرورهای اختصاصی، کاربران کنترل کمتری بر روی منابع و تنظیمات دارند. اگرچه مدیریت سرور مجازی معمولاً آسان تر است اما هنوز هم نیاز به دانش فنی برای پیکربندی و مدیریت سرور وجود دارد. این امر ممکن است برای کسب وکارهای کوچک که منابع فنی محدودی دارند، چالش برانگیز باشد.
با توجه به این مزایا و معایب، انتخاب سرور مجازی باید با توجه به نیازها و بودجه هر کسب و کار انجام شود. سرور مجازی می تواند گزینه ای مناسب برای بیزینس های کوچک و متوسط باشد که به دنبال یک راه حل مقرون به صرفه و مقیاس پذیر هستند.
مقایسه عملکرد
در انتخاب بین این دو نوع سرور، عملکرد یکی از عوامل کلیدی است که باید مورد توجه قرار گیرد. این مقایسه شامل سرعت و کارایی، منابع سخت افزاری و نرم افزاری و هزینه ها می شود. به دلیل این که تمامی منابع سخت افزاری به یک کاربر اختصاص داده شده است، سرورهای اختصاصی معمولاً سرعت و کارایی بالاتری را ارائه می دهند. این امر به ویژه برای سایت ها و برنامه های کاربردی با ترافیک بالا و نیاز به پردازش سنگین، بسیار مهم است. کاربران می توانند از حداکثر ظرفیت سرور بهره برداری و در زمان های اوج ترافیک، عملکرد بهینه ای داشته باشند.
منابع سخت افزاری و نرم افزاری
کاربران سرور اختصاصی به تمامی منابع سخت افزاری و نرم افزاری دسترسی دارند و می توانند آن ها را بر اساس نیازهای خاص خود کانفیگ کنند. این شامل CPَU ،RAM، فضای ذخیره سازی و نرم افزارهای مورد نیاز است. این کنترل کامل به کاربران این امکان را می دهد که سرور را بهینه سازی و از حداکثر ظرفیت آن استفاده کنند.
در سرور مجازی، منابع سخت افزاری از یک سرور فیزیکی مشترک به اشتراک گذاشته می شود. هر سرور مجازی دارای مقدار مشخصی از منابع است که نمی تواند از آن فراتر رود. این محدودیت ممکن است در برخی موارد باعث کاهش کارایی شود. اگر قصد افزایش منابع را داشتید، می توانید از سرور ابری مبناکلود استفاده کنید که هزینه های آن به شکل Pay As You Go محاسبه می شود.
هزینه ها
هزینه های اولیه برای راه اندازی یک سرور اختصاصی معمولاً بالا است. این هزینه شامل خرید سرور، نصب در دیتاسنتر و پیکربندی آن می شود. همچنین، هزینه های جاری شامل نگهداری، پشتیبانی فنی و هزینه های برق و اینترنت نیز باید در نظر گرفته شود. به طور کلی، سرورهای اختصاصی برای کسب و کارهای بزرگ و سازمان هایی که به منابع بالا و کنترل کامل نیاز دارند، مناسب تر هستند.
برای سرورهای مجازی، هزینه های اولیه، معمولاً پایین تر است. کاربران می توانند با پرداخت هزینه ای کمتر، از منابع کافی برای نیازهای خود بهره مند شوند. هزینه های جاری هم معمولاً پایین است زیرا کاربران به منابع مشترک دسترسی دارند و نیازی به نگهداری فیزیکی سرور ندارند.
در نهایت، انتخاب بین سرور اختصاصی و سرور مجازی باید بر اساس نیازها، بودجه و اهداف خاص هر کسب و کار انجام شود. هر دو نوع سرور مزایا و معایب خاص خود را دارند و باید با دقت مورد بررسی قرار گیرند.
کاربردها و موارد استفاده
انتخاب صحیح به نیازها و نوع کسب و کار بستگی دارد. در این بخش، به بررسی نوع کسب و کارهایی که به هر یک از این نوع سرورها نیاز دارند، خواهیم پرداخت.
چه نوع کسب و کارهایی به سرور اختصاصی نیاز دارند؟
شرکت های بزرگ و سازمان های دولتی که به منابع بالا و کنترل کامل بر روی سرورهای خود نیاز دارند، معمولاً از سرورهای اختصاصی استفاده می کنند. این نوع سرورها به آن ها امکان می دهد تا به راحتی بار ترافیکی بالا را مدیریت و از حداکثر ظرفیت سرور بهره برداری کنند.
برنامه هایی که دارای ترافیک بسیار بالا هستند و نیاز به کانفیگ های خاصی دارند مانند فروشگاه های آنلاین بزرگ، پلتفرمهای رسانه ای و شبکه های اجتماعی به سرورهای اختصاصی نیاز دارند تا بتوانند به سرعت و بهینه به درخواست های کاربران پاسخ دهند. سازمان های که با داده های حساس و محرمانه کار می کنند مانند بانک ها و مؤسسات مالی، معمولاً از سرورهای اختصاصی استفاده می کنند تا امنیت و حریم خصوصی داده های خود را تضمین کنند. افراد و سازمان هایی که به برنامه های کاربردی پیچیده و پردازش های سنگین مانند شرکت های نرم افزاری و توسعه دهندگان نیاز دارند،، معمولاً از سرورهای اختصاصی بهره می برند تا بتوانند به عملکرد بهینه دست یابند.
چه نوع کسب و کارهایی از سرور مجازی استفاده می کنند؟
بسیاری از کسب و کارهای کوچک و متوسط که به دنبال یک راه ارزان قیمت هستند، می توانند از سرورهای مجازی استفاده کنند. این نوع سرورها به آن ها امکان می دهند تا با هزینه ای کمتر از منابع کافی بهره برداری کنند. سایت هایی که دارای ترافیک متوسط هستند و نیاز به منابع کم دارند، می توانند از سرورهای مجازی استفاده کنند. این نوع سرورها به آن ها این امکان را می دهد که به راحتی بدون این که هزینه های بالای سرور اختصاصی را متحمل شوند، به نیازهای خود پاسخ دهند. اگر هم نیاز داشتید سرعت سایت خود را بالا ببرید، می توانید با خرید CDN و توزیع محتوای سایت خود در منطقه های جغرافیایی مختلف، تجربه خوبی برای کاربر رقم بزنید.
استارتاپ ها که معمولاً در مراحل اولیه و به دنبال کاهش هزینه ها هستند، می توانند از سرورهای مجازی بهره برداری کنند. به این شکل آن ها می توانند به سرعت رشد کنند و در صورت نیاز به منابع بیشتر، به راحتی مقیاس پذیری داشته باشند. توسعه دهندگان و تیم های آزمایش نرم افزار می توانند از سرورهای مجازی برای تست و توسعه برنامه های خود استفاده کنند. این نوع منابع به آن ها این امکان را می دهند که محیط های مختلف را به راحتی ایجاد و مدیریت کنند.
گزینه ی سوم: سرور ابری
اگر به دنبال استفاده از سرور مجازی هستید اما در عین حال می خواهید اختیارات و ویژگی های بیشتری داشته باشید، سرور ابری (Cloud Server) می تواند گزینه ای مناسب باشد. سرورهای ابری به کاربران این امکان را می دهند که از مزایای سرور مجازی استفاده کنند و در عین حال ویژگی های پیشرفته تری را در اختیار داشته باشند.
ویژگی های کلیدی سرور ابری
یکی از ویژگی های مهم سرورهای ابری، امکان ایجاد اسنپ شات از وضعیت فعلی سرور است. این ویژگی به کاربران این امکان را می دهد که در هر زمان، یک تصویر کلی از وضعیت سرور خود بگیرند و در صورت نیاز به بازگشت به آن وضعیت، به راحتی این کار را انجام دهند. این امر به ویژه در زمان های آزمایش یا به روزرسانی های بزرگ بسیار مفید است.
کلود سرورها معمولاً گزینه های متنوعی برای پشتیبان گیری از داده ها ارائه می دهند. کاربران این امکان را دارند که به راحتی از داده های خود نسخه پشتیبان تهیه کنند و در صورت بروز مشکلات، به سرعت به حالت قبلی بازگردند. این ویژگی به افزایش امنیت داده ها و کاهش خطر از دست رفتن اطلاعات کمک می کند.
مدل پرداخت Pay As You Go، یکی دیگر از ویژگی های سرور ابری است. در این مدل، کاربران تنها به میزان استفاده، هزینه پرداخت می کنند. در این سرورها به راحتی می توان منابع را افزایش داد. در این حالت کاربران می توانند به راحتی به تغییرات در ترافیک و نیازها پاسخ دهند. در نهایت، اگر می خواهید از ویژگی های پیشرفته تری نسبت به سرور مجازی مانند اسنپ شات، بک آپ و غیره بهره مند شوید، سرور ابری می تواند گزینه ای مناسب باشد. این نوع سرور به کسب و کارها این امکان را می دهد که از مزایای سرور مجازی (VPS) بهره مند باشند و در عین حال کنترل و انعطاف پذیری بیشتری داشته باشند.
نتیجه گیری
به طور کلی با توجه نیازها، خواسته ها و میزان بودجه ای که دارید می توانید سرور مورد نظر خود را به هر یک از شکل های اختصاصی، مجازی و ابری تهیه کنید. پیشنهاد ما به شما همکاری با شرکت مبناکلود است که تمامی خدمات خود را از دیتاسنتر اختصاصی خود ارائه می دهد.